My research intent is to comprehend diverse designs in nature that are time-tested and robust, and implement assimilated concepts for optimal form design in engineering problems. I solve design problems through innovative/inverse design in Compliant and Robotic Systems (CARS). Industrial applications are predominant in product design, precision instrumentation, sensing/actuation, MEMS/NEMS, humanoid robotics, automated highway systems, exploration, surveillance, transportation, and in prosthetic, orthotic and exo-skeletal devices.
Interests: Design of Compliant Mechanisms and MEMS, Structural Topology Design/Optimization, Computer Aided Engineering Design and Graphics, Geometrically/Materially Large Displacement Finite Element Analysis, Robotics/Kinematics |
